Understanding Mortgage Loan Securitization
Mortgage Loan Securitization is a complex financial practice where mortgage loans are pooled together, packaged into securities, and sold to investors. This process allows lenders to free up capital for new loans by transferring the risk of the mortgages to investors. Essentially, it transforms illiquid assets like individual mortgages into tradable securities that can be bought and sold on the secondary market.
Investors buy these mortgage-backed securities (MBS) based on the cash flows generated by the underlying pool of mortgages. The performance of MBS depends on factors such as interest rates, borrower creditworthiness, and housing market conditions.
Securitization has been a fundamental mechanism in expanding access to credit by facilitating liquidity in the mortgage market. By spreading risk across multiple investors, securitization helps lower borrowing costs for homebuyers while providing an attractive investment opportunity for institutional investors looking for stable returns tied to real estate markets.
The Traditional Process of Securitizing Loans
Understanding the traditional process of securitizing loans is essential in grasping the evolution of mortgage loan securitization. It all starts with lenders originating a pool of mortgages, which are then bundled together into a security.
These securities are then sold to investors through financial markets, providing lenders with additional capital to issue more loans. The cash flow from the underlying mortgages is passed on to investors in the form of interest and principal payments.
Credit enhancements such as overcollateralization or insurance are often used to protect investors against potential defaults. Rating agencies evaluate the risk associated with these securities based on factors like credit quality and market conditions.
This established process has been fundamental in creating liquidity in the mortgage market and enabling access to financing for homebuyers across various economic environments.
Innovations in the Mortgage Loan Securitization Industry
The mortgage loan securitization industry has been experiencing a wave of innovations in recent years, transforming the way loans are packaged and sold to investors. One notable innovation is the use of blockchain technology to streamline the securitization process, enhancing transparency and security.
Another groundbreaking development is the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ms into risk assessment models, enabling lenders to more accurately evaluate borrowers’ creditworthiness. This has led to increased efficiency in assessing loan quality and reducing default risks.
Moreover, fintech companies have been leveraging data analytics tools to analyze vast amounts of information quickly and efficiently, enabling them to identify trends and make informed decisions when structuring mortgage-backed securities.
These advancements are revolutionizing the mortgage loan securitization landscape, paving the way for a more efficient and secure market that benefits both lenders and investors alike.
